Legacy iOS Kit终极指南让旧款iPhone/iPad重获新生【免费下载链接】Legacy-iOS-KitAn all-in-one tool to restore/downgrade, save SHSH blobs, jailbreak legacy iOS devices, and more项目地址: https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it你是否有一台闲置的iPhone 4S、iPad 2或更老的iOS设备想要降级到更流畅的经典系统或者想要为你的旧款iPhone实现越狱Legacy iOS Kit正是你需要的终极解决方案。这款开源工具集成了系统降级、SHSH签名保存、设备越狱等多种强大功能为iOS爱好者和普通用户提供了维护和定制老设备的完整工具包。无论你是想要重温iOS 6.1.3的经典界面还是想要让旧设备发挥余热Legacy iOS Kit都能帮助你轻松实现。 为什么选择Legacy iOS Kit传统方法vs现代解决方案对比操作类型传统方法Legacy iOS Kit系统降级需要多个工具步骤复杂易出错一键式自动化流程成功率极高签名管理手动备份SHSH签名容易丢失自动保存和验证所有签名文件设备越狱需要单独寻找越狱工具版本匹配困难内置完整越狱方案支持iOS 3.0-9.3.4兼容范围仅支持少数设备型号全面支持32位和部分64位设备用户体验需要专业知识学习成本高图形化界面新手友好Legacy iOS Kit的核心优势全面兼容支持iPhone 2G到iPhone 7等数十款设备功能丰富降级、越狱、签名管理、SSH访问一应俱全操作简单命令行工具配合图形界面降低使用门槛开源免费完全免费使用社区持续维护更新 支持的设备列表完美降级支持设备iOS 10.3.3降级支持iPhone 5SA7处理器iPad Air 1代iPad mini 2除iPad4,6型号外iOS 8.4.1降级支持iPhone 4S、iPhone 5iPad 2、iPad 3、iPad 4iPad mini 1代iPod touch 5代iOS 6.1.3降级支持iPhone 4SiPad 2除iPad2,4型号外越狱功能支持全版本越狱支持iPhone 2G/3G/3GSiOS 3.0-6.1.6iPhone 4/4SiOS 4-9.3.4iPhone 5/5CiOS 6-9.3.4iPad 1/2/3/4iOS 3.2-9.3.4iPod touch系列iOS 3.1.1-9.3.4 快速开始三步完成设备降级第一步环境准备与工具安装系统要求Linux系统Ubuntu 22.04、Fedora 40、Debian 12、Arch LinuxmacOS系统10.11及更高版本Apple Silicon Mac推荐12.6硬件架构x86_64标准PC或arm64Apple Silicon Mac安装依赖# Ubuntu/Debian系统 sudo apt-get update sudo apt-get install curl bspatch libimobiledevice-utils # macOS系统 brew install curl bspatch libimobiledevice第二步获取Legacy iOS Kit克隆项目仓库并设置权限git clone https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it cd Legacy-iOS-Kit chmod x restore.sh第三步连接设备并开始操作运行主程序./restore.sh工具会自动检测连接的iOS设备并显示可用的操作选项。根据你的设备型号和想要执行的操作选择相应的功能即可开始。 核心功能详解1. 系统降级让旧设备焕发新生降级场景一A7设备降级到iOS 10.3.3通过OTA签名机制实现唯一可用签名固件自动处理ECID验证和APNonce获取支持iPhone 5S、iPad Air 1、iPad mini 2降级场景二32位设备降级到经典系统iOS 8.4.132位设备最佳选择流畅性极佳iOS 6.1.3经典系统体验怀旧首选完整功能支持无兼容性问题降级场景三SHSH签名恢复系统支持所有32位设备和部分64位设备iOS 4到最新兼容版本的广泛支持严格的签名验证机制确保恢复成功2. SHSH签名管理设备恢复的保险单签名获取的三种方式本地签名提取直接从设备获取SHSH签名Cydia服务器备份为32位设备获取历史签名多格式兼容支持各种SHSH签名格式签名验证的完整流程1. ECID匹配验证 → 确保设备身份正确 2. APNonce一致性检查 → 防止签名伪造 3. 固件完整性验证 → 确认文件未被篡改 4. BuildManifest文件检查 → 验证系统完整性 5. 签名有效性确认 → 最终验证通过3. SSH Ramdisk设备底层访问钥匙通过SSH Ramdisk功能你可以实现直接文件系统访问绕过iOS限制与设备固件直接交互侧载IPA文件无需App Store即可安装应用程序执行高级操作包括系统参数调整、文件修改等设备救援修复无法正常启动的设备SSH访问示例# 通过SSH访问设备文件系统 ssh -p 6414 rootlocalhost # 默认密码alpine # 挂载系统分区进行修改 mount -o rw,union,update /4. 越狱功能解锁设备全部潜能内置越狱工具集Pangu系列iOS 7-9越狱方案evasi0n系列iOS 6-7越狱方案p0sixspwniOS 6.1.3-6.1.6越狱方案g1lbertJB现代越狱工具集成越狱设备支持矩阵设备类型支持版本特殊说明iPhone 2G/3G/3GSiOS 3.0-6.1.6全版本支持iPhone 4/4SiOS 4-9.3.4广泛兼容iPhone 5/5CiOS 6-9.3.4完美支持iPad 1/2/3/4iOS 3.2-9.3.4全面覆盖iPod touch系列iOS 3.1.1-9.3.4完整支持⚡ 实战操作iPhone 4S降级到iOS 6.1.3准备工作设备检查确认设备型号为iPhone4,1设备电量充足建议80%以上使用原装USB线缆连接电脑数据备份使用iTunes或Finder创建完整备份验证备份的完整性和可恢复性记录重要的应用数据和设置操作步骤启动Legacy iOS Kit./restore.sh选择设备型号工具会自动检测连接的设备选择iPhone 4SiPhone4,1选择操作类型选择降级到iOS 6.1.3确认设备信息正确签名验证工具会自动检查SHSH签名如有需要会提示保存签名文件固件下载自动下载iOS 6.1.3 IPSW文件下载完成后验证文件完整性执行降级按照屏幕提示操作保持设备连接稳定等待降级完成时间预估完整降级过程30-45分钟签名保存5-10分钟越狱操作10-15分钟️ 进阶功能与技巧批量设备管理对于拥有多台旧款iOS设备的用户Legacy iOS Kit提供了批量处理能力统一设备管理批量系统降级统一管理多台设备的系统版本标准化配置根据需求定制系统配置长期维护延长旧设备的使用寿命自动化脚本示例# 批量处理多台设备 for device in devices/*.txt; do ./restore.sh --device-list $device --action downgrade done开发者测试环境搭建iOS开发者可以利用该工具创建多版本测试环境多版本兼容性测试应用兼容性测试在不同iOS版本上测试应用越狱环境测试在越狱设备上测试应用安全性底层API测试访问iOS底层功能进行深度测试自动化测试流程创建多个iOS版本测试环境自动化应用安装和测试收集测试数据和日志生成兼容性报告数据管理策略应用备份与恢复应用提取将设备应用导出为IPA文件数据备份完整备份应用据和设置批量管理支持多个应用的批量操作设备状态管理NVRAM清理清除32位设备的NVRAM激活状态使用ideviceactivation激活设备系统重置安全擦除设备内容⚠️ 常见问题与解决方案设备连接问题问题表现工具无法识别连接的iOS设备解决方案检查USB线缆质量使用原装或MFi认证线缆尝试不同的USB端口避免使用USB集线器重启设备和电脑重新建立连接在Linux系统上确保usbmuxd服务正常运行恢复过程中断问题表现降级或恢复过程意外中断解决方案启用Pwned Restore选项提高成功率执行USB资源释放操作重新检测设备状态并重试检查设备电量确保在80%以上签名验证失败问题表现SHSH签名验证不通过解决方案确认SHSH2文件与设备ECID完全匹配检查BuildManifest文件完整性验证IPSW固件文件的完整性重新获取签名文件 技术原理简析签名机制工作原理Legacy iOS Kit利用苹果的OTA签名机制和SHSH签名系统通过以下技术实现降级签名验证系统验证设备ECID和APNonce的有效性固件修改引擎应用必要的补丁和修改恢复执行器使用修改后的固件进行设备恢复错误处理机制内置完整的错误检测和恢复流程越狱技术集成工具集成了多个经典的越狱技术漏洞利用利用iOS系统的安全漏洞补丁应用修改系统文件实现越狱权限提升获取root访问权限持久化机制确保越狱状态在重启后保持 最佳实践与注意事项操作前准备数据安全操作前务必备份所有重要数据使用iTunes或Finder创建完整备份验证备份的完整性和可恢复性设备状态确保设备电量充足建议80%以上检查USB连接稳定性确认设备型号和当前系统版本操作过程中网络连接保持稳定的网络连接避免在下载固件时中断网络使用有线网络连接更稳定时间管理预留充足的操作时间避免在操作过程中中断记录操作步骤和时间点操作后验证系统验证检查系统版本是否正确验证设备功能是否正常测试关键应用是否可用数据恢复从备份恢复个人数据验证数据完整性和一致性测试设备性能和稳定性 总结与展望Legacy iOS Kit为iOS设备维护提供了全面的解决方案技术价值可行性保障实现传统方法难以完成的操作成本效益延长旧设备使用寿命减少电子垃圾技术传承保留iOS历史版本和技术知识社区价值促进iOS开发者和爱好者的技术交流未来发展支持更多新发现的漏洞利用技术扩展新设备的兼容性支持改进用户体验和操作流程增强错误处理和恢复机制通过掌握Legacy iOS Kit的使用方法你可以为你的旧款iOS设备注入新的活力实现设备定制和维护的目标。无论是专业开发者还是普通用户都能通过这款工具获得强大的设备管理能力。立即开始你的iOS设备复兴之旅【免费下载链接】Legacy-iOS-KitAn all-in-one tool to restore/downgrade, save SHSH blobs, jailbreak legacy iOS devices, and more项目地址: https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考